How they compare
Serbia currently reports 22.8% against 19.4% in Croatia, a difference of 3.4%.
That makes Serbia's figure about 1.2 times Croatia's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 12 shared years of data; in 2013 it was Croatia ahead.
Croatia ranks 13th and Serbia ranks 10th of 45 countries.
Serbia has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
